The flight response can be defined as getting away from the situation as quickly as possible.

The fight response can be defined as pure self-preservation.

The freeze response can be defined as pausing instead of running.

The fawn response can be defined as keeping someone happy to neutralize the threat. 

The Four F’s of TRAUMA Response
